While connected gauges have existed for many years, it is clear that they are still not 100% effective. They either require a power supply that is rarely available near tanks and reservoirs, or their limited battery life results in a complex logistical challenge when it comes to recharging and replacing them. Failures are also more common. The lack of universal connectivity is another drawback. Sensors currently on the market are connected to Wi-Fi, LoRaWAN, SigFox and so on. However, these networks are not universally available and require agreements with telecommunications partners. This complicates the management of sensors, especially since the choice of technology depends on the region involved.
